Lying two and a half miles to the South of Woking, the village of Mayford is a small rural community surrounded by beautiful green belt land. The area is popular with walkers and cyclists who enjoy the many footpaths and bridleways that criss-cross the surrounding fields and woods.
Saunders Lane runs East to West along the foot of the Hook Heath escarpment and is yet again under threat from property developers Martin Grant Homes.
The property developer Martin Grant Homes has submitted a planning application to Woking Borough Council to build around 300 residential units on two sites, North of Saunders Lane in Mayford.
Martin Grant Homes has owned land in Mayford since at least 1958. An official council document from 2001 also states that a "remainder of the affected land" had been owned by the company since 1981.
The company has a long history of submitting planning applications for housing developments on this land in Mayford, with records of applications dating back several decades.
